Cryptodifflugiidae is a family of arcellinid testate amoebae.[2]

Description

Members of this family are conopodous (with conical pseudopods) amoebae with the body in a clear, usually firm, vase-shaped test, and conical pseudopods for locomotion that extend separately from the opening of the test.[1]

Classification

The classification of the family, as of 2019:[2]

The 2022 classification places Meisterfeldia and Wailesella as Arcellinida incertae sedis, leaving Cryptodifflugia as the sole member of the family.[7]
